Coaching and Scouting Career

Since retiring as a player, Benedict has served several positions in the New York Mets organization. He managed in the Mets minor-league system, then became an advance scout for the major-league team. He resigned his position in 2006.

Benedict also serves as a college basketball official in the NCAA's Division I. He is currently a scout for the St. Louis Cardinals and, operates the Bruce Benedict Baseball Academy.
